QuickCheck: Are recent WhatsApp ads about 'plantation jobs' legit?


WHEN it comes to employment, it is logical that many people will be on the lookout for job openings - especially in this day and age where stable employment with a reputable company is essential to make ends meet.

Recently, ads started appearing on WhatsApp claiming that Sime Darby Plantation has job openings with competitive salaries.

Is there any truth to this?

VERDICT:

FALSE

In a statement issued on its official Facebook page, Sime Darby Plantation denied ever issuing such ads and warned potential recipients to be alert for them.

"Beware of deceptive WhatsApp messages claiming to offer jobs at Sime Darby Plantation Berhad (SD Plantation). These scammers are falsely promoting job opportunities at our Company," it said in the post.

"SD Plantation has NOT authorised any such job offers, interviews or hiring schemes. We have NOT delegated anyone to extend these offers to the public," added the company.

It said that people should rely solely on job opportunities communicated through its official channels.

"Stay vigilant and prioritise your safety," said the company.
